Job Description
- Supervises the in-patient clinical nutrition staff
- Oversees and participates in the coordination of in-patient nutrition assessments involving all
aspects of medical nutrition therapy and interventions - Develops and implements policies and procedures, standards of practice and processes to guide
and support the Clinical Nutrition Staff and the Dietary Department - Coordinates and integrates with other hospital departments and medical services to provide the
best possible patient care - Assists with the selection of staff, which is competent in job-related knowledge and skills
- Evaluates performance and competence of the clinical nutrition staff on an on-going basis,
- Ensuring that the staff is competent to provide medical nutrition services as governed by the American Dietetic Association Standards of Practices
- Provides orientation, in-service and continuing education, as needed, to maintain qualified and competent staff
- Performs studies and evaluation of the quality and appropriateness of medical nutrition therapy services in accordance with the policies and procedures of the hospital
- Schedules the Clinical Nutrition Staff in order to assure medical nutrition therapy processes are being met in a timely manner
Job Requirements
- A Bachelor’s Degree or advanced degree from an accredited institution with a major in foods and nutrition preferred.
- 6 years experience of which at least 4 years must be in a hospital setting as a Clinical Dietitian and 2 years as a Senior Clinical Dietitian or equivalent.
- Is knowledgeable regarding the duties of the Clinical Dietitian and Clinical Nutrition Assistant with the ability to perform all functions as needed.
- Very Good in English Language.
